Hey fellas, just wondering if anybody here has gone from a fullsize truck down to a mid size? Ive been thinking about sellin my silverado and buyin a Tacoma for the last year or so but I can't make my mind up. I'm 6'2" and 240 pounds, so I'm worried I'll feel cramped. But I can't deny the fact that I have the Toyota bug lol. So has anybody here ever been in my shoes? Thanks in advance.
I would see if the Dealer will give you an extended test drive so you can drive one for a couple days, that way you will be able to see if you will be comfy or not.
My work truck is an f150 and then I have my 02 taco dc. I don't ever feel any different getting into my taco now and it has been six months, of course I have had it since i could drive lol...only difference is when you stretch your arms out in the 150 they dont touch both sides lol. I am 6 5 240...o ya u can't cram as much junk in it either for a trip
I went from a gmc 1500 down to a single cab tacoma, I am 6'0 200 and I love my single cab tacoma man I can get in and out of places that I couldnt even think of going with the fullsize. Sometimes I do feel a little cramped but I have an 02 if you go for the bigger sized 05 and up you wont have a problem, probably wouldnt have a problem in anything under 05 either. Its all personal preference dont get something your not gonna like. I will keep my single cab but get another full size just for towing purposes
Ok What about the payload differences? Has anyone had any issues there? The heaviest thing I haul anymore is a four wheeler or anything that'll fit on my 6x12 trailer. Since I've moved to the city I don't haul much more than the wife's supply list from lowes lol.
Well they are not really great for hauling i think the 2005 v6 can supposedly tow up to 6000 or 7000 but i would never tow that much weight with one of these trucks. If all your towin is a four wheeler or boat youll be fine. I am runnin 4.88 gears in the diffs along with 33x12.50 tires and tow my four wheeler with a 6x12 trailer also. I also pull a 17 foot fiberglass hydra sport bass boat but not very far because i have the 2.7
For long road trips, my full-size is much more comfortable. The stock Tacoma seats (at least the 1st gen) suck for anything 3+ hours. For everything else, can't ask for anything more from my Tacoma.
